前端的三大框架一般是什么
职业培训
培训职业
2024-11-28
前端的三大框架一般是React、Vue和Angular。ReactReact是一个用于构建用户界面的JavaScript库。它由Facebook开发和开源,因其高效、灵活和可维护性而受到广泛欢迎。React通过使用组件化的开发方式,使得代码更加模块化、可复用。此外,React的虚拟DOM技术大大提高了页面的渲染
前端的三大框架一般是React、Vue和Angular。
React
React是一个用于构建用户界面的JavaScript库。它由Facebook开发和开源,因其高效、灵活和可维护性而受到广泛欢迎。React通过使用组件化的开发方式,使得代码更加模块化、可复用。此外,React的虚拟DOM技术大大提高了页面的渲染性能。React还可以与前端其他技术栈无缝集成,使得前端开发更加高效和有序。
Vue
Vue是一个渐进式的JavaScript框架,用于构建用户界面。与React相比,Vue更加轻量级,易于上手。Vue的核心库只关注视图层,使得开发者可以专注于页面的逻辑和交互。同时,Vue也提供了丰富的生态和插件系统,如Vue Router和Vuex。Vue的响应式原理和其指令系统也使得前端开发更加直观和高效。
Angular
Angular是一个完整的开发平台,主要用于构建单页面应用程序。它基于TypeScript,拥有强大的类型系统和面向对象编程的特性。Angular使用组件化的开发方式,并引入了模板语法,使得前端开发更加直观和易于理解。Angular的生态系统包括一系列的工具和服务,如Angular CLI、Angular Material等。由于其强大的功能和良好的可扩展性,Angular在大型项目和企业级应用中得到了广泛的应用。
三大框架各有优点,开发者可以根据项目的需求和团队的技能选择合适的框架进行开发。React、Vue和Angular都是当前前端开发中非常流行和重要的框架,它们为前端开发提供了丰富的功能和工具,帮助开发者更加高效、有序地构建用户界面。
标签
版权声明:本文由哟品培原创或收集发布,如需转载请注明出处。
上一篇:中职是不是就学本专业的课程
下一篇:清华大学mpa值得上吗
猜你喜欢
其他标签